Handover note — Gatewick Arena turnstile counter, from Pell to Saro. The counter service aggregates pulses from 42 lanes and reports to the Crowdline dashboard every 30 seconds. Known issue: lane 17 occasionally double-counts after power cycling; the dedupe window masks it. Calibration data is stored in an encrypted volume on the gatehouse server, mounted read-only during events. For the security review, you will need to open that volume to verify the audit log. It unlocks with the following recovery passphrase:

strongbox words: druath-quenael

Subject: Customer-Concentration Risk — Board Attention Requested

Executive team, our latest review shows Quillharbor Logistics now represents 41% of annual revenue, up from 29% two years ago. A contract loss or renegotiation would materially affect cash flow and covenant headroom. We are modeling downside scenarios and accelerating diversification efforts in the Verenstad market. Mitigation options are under evaluation, and the confidential note below outlines the strategic direction.

board note of kadug-tawig: Only 5 of the 100 pilot accounts renewed Oliath, so a churn review is set for April 15.

## Cold Storage Archiving

Buckets in the Tidewater cluster untouched for 180 days move to the Glacierline archive tier. The Permafrost job runs Sundays; it tags candidates Wednesday so owners can object. Restores take up to 12 hours and require a ticket with a stated retention reason. Do not archive buckets tagged `legal-hold` or anything under the Ostler compliance prefix. For the sync: review this week's candidate list, which is posted on the internal page below.

runbook for yageg-tafop: https://superset.merlaqnet.local/deploy/projects/issue/display/repo/projects/ticket/e6ac41f4bf7bc116ee61994c